Lakewood, CO carries a PlainCrime F safety grade with violent crime 124% above the U.S. average

According to the FBI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program for 2024, Lakewood, CO shows violent crime at 787.2 per 100,000 residents and property crime at 5,093.4 per 100,000. Violent crime runs 124% above the U.S. average. PlainCrime assigns grade F from those rates. Figures are voluntary agency submissions joined to population denominators; incomplete coverage can move the number.

What the 2024 FBI UCR record shows for Lakewood, CO

Position in the state cohort

Lakewood reported a higher violent-crime rate than most comparable Colorado cities

At 787.2 reported violent offenses per 100,000 residents in 2024, Lakewood ranks 12 of 134 — above 122 of the 133 other Colorado cities whose 2024 submission passes this site’s completeness test. That is +303.8% against the cohort median of 194.9. Cities that did not report, or that reported implausibly low totals, are excluded from this cohort rather than counted as low-crime.

Comparable rate records

Lakewood's closest reported-rate comparisons are in the Colorado cohort

The nearest comparable 2024 records to Lakewood's 787.2 violent-crime rate per 100,000 are Commerce City (790.9), Trinidad (770.5), Fairplay (810.8), Colorado Springs (715.6). These are same-year agency submissions that pass the same completeness screen, not a claim that the cities have identical conditions. They make the cohort position above checkable against named records instead of a generic state average.

2020–2024 direction

The reported violent-crime rate ended the window higher

Across 5 comparable reporting years, the rate moved from 582.9 per 100,000 in 2020 to 787.2 in 2024 (+35.0%). The highest observed value was 825.1 in 2022 and the lowest 582.9 in 2020. Years whose submission failed the completeness test are left out of this comparison rather than plotted as change.

Lakewood's 2024 municipal footprint

Across 43.5 Census sq mi, Lakewood logged 182.6 property and 28.2 violent offenses per square mile in 2024.

Lakewood's 2024 book concentrates in larceny-theft (63% of 9,166 offenses; mix index 4,407).

Violent offenses are only 13% of the municipal total - a property-led book.

Lakewood Police Department

Reporting agency for Lakewood NIBRS-participating

Lakewood Police Department filed the 2024 UCR row behind Lakewood's 9,166 reported offenses (5-year span 2020-2024).

This agency reports via NIBRS, the incident-based system that captures more detail per offense (multiple crimes per incident, victim/offender data) than the older summary counts.

More about Lakewood's 2024 record

How many crimes were reported in Lakewood?

In 2024, Lakewood reported 1,227 violent crimes and 7,939 property crimes, for a total of 9,166 reported offenses.

Is crime increasing or decreasing in Lakewood?

From 2023 to 2024, Lakewood's violent crime rate increased by 7.4%, and the property crime rate increased by 8.1%.

What is the most common crime in Lakewood?

The most common crime type in Lakewood is larceny-theft, accounting for 63.5% of all reported crimes (5,817 incidents in 2024).
